Chapter 132 Master Mingfang calculates Consort Luo's fate
When Emperor Huizong saw that Shen Daoyuan had finally arrived with Master Mingfang, he was overjoyed, as if he had seen a savior. He walked to the steps and told Shen Daoyuan and his entourage to dispense with the formalities. Master Mingfang, seeing that the elderly Mo Miaoming of the Imperial Observatory was still kneeling below the steps of the main hall, felt sorry for him and spoke up to Emperor Huizong: "Your Majesty, may I ask if Steward Mo has angered His Majesty?"
Emperor Huizong frowned and said to Master Mingfang, "Both Mo Miaoming and Xiao Minghao insist that my Consort Luo is destined to bring misfortune to her husbands. Do you think they are talking nonsense? They themselves knelt down to remonstrate, not because I punished them."
Upon seeing this, Master Mingfang quickly stepped forward to help Mo Miaoming up and gently advised him, "Lord Mo, you are getting on in years. This humble monk thinks you should take care of your health. If something happens to you while you are kneeling like this, wouldn't that put His Majesty in a difficult position?" Mo Miaoming slowly stood up after hearing this, and Xiao Minghao also took the opportunity to stand up and helped Mo Miaoming to stand aside.
Emperor Huizong witnessed this scene, snorted lightly, and then offered seats to Master Mingfang and Mo Miaoming. After they were seated, Emperor Huizong eagerly said to Master Mingfang, "Master, I invited you here today for no other reason than to have you calculate the fate of my Consort Luo. I don't believe in Mo Miaoming's talk of which stars counteract which stars."
Mo Miaoming and Xiao Minghao were both shocked to hear that Master Mingfang was going to tell Luo Pin's fortune. Fortune telling was traditionally the responsibility of the Imperial Observatory, and generally a specialty of Taoists. For Emperor Huizong to send a Buddhist monk to tell Luo Pin's fortune was utterly absurd—like Pigsy in a red coat.
So, Mo Miaoming said arrogantly to Emperor Huizong, "Your Majesty, I know that Master Mingfang is well-versed in Buddhist scriptures. But fortune-telling has always been the responsibility of the Imperial Observatory, and I do not believe that Master Mingfang can surpass me in this regard." After he finished speaking, he glanced at Master Mingfang, hoping that he would back down.
However, Master Mingfang, with his eyes half-closed, did not immediately refute Mo Miaoming's words. Instead, Chai Nianci, standing to the side, became somewhat impatient, forgetting her promise to Shen Daoyuan before entering the palace. She stepped forward, faced Mo Miaoming, and loudly proclaimed:
"Lord Mo, don't underestimate my master. Back then, Master Mingfang personally calculated our destiny charts for my marriage to Shen Lang. If my master didn't know how to calculate destiny charts, how could he have found such a wonderful husband as Shen Lang for me?"
Upon hearing this, Shen Daoyuan realized that his fiancée was indirectly praising him to the Emperor, so he couldn't very well remain silent. He walked over to Chai Nianci, glanced at her, and said to Emperor Huizong, "I truly must thank Master Mingfang. He calculated our destinies years ago, and found that our fates complement each other perfectly, a match made in heaven. This is why our parents arranged our marriage. I believe Master Mingfang's fortune-telling skills are no less than those of Lord Mo of the Imperial Observatory."
"Lord Shen, I've heard that you've considered breaking off your engagement many times, and even sought to become a nun under Master Mingfang to escape you. How come you're now saying that your marriage to Miss Chai is a match made in heaven, that your destinies are compatible?" Xiao Minghao questioned Shen Daoyuan, causing the latter to blush.
Upon hearing this, Chai Nianci immediately took Shen Daoyuan's hand, intertwined their fingers, and raised both hands to show off to Emperor Huizong, Xiao Minghao, and others. After gazing deeply into Shen Daoyuan's eyes, she said to Xiao Minghao, "Lord Xiao, what you just said clearly shows your jealousy of Shen Lang and me. Although we had some minor disagreements before, we are now deeply in love and our hearts are intertwined. Unlike you, Lord Xiao, who divorced your ex-wife and married a noble lady to gain something precious. I think your fate is more suited to a dog."
"How dare you insult me? This is outrageous!" Xiao Minghao was so angry that his face turned red, and he pointed at Chai Nianci and cursed loudly.
When Master Mingfang saw that Chai Nianci and Xiao Minghao were arguing, he quickly approached Xiao Minghao and said respectfully, "Lord Xiao, my disciple likes to joke around. Please don't take it to heart!"
Xiao Minghao glanced at Master Mingfang and Shen Daoyuan, whose face had darkened. He thought that if he were to speak up and scold Chai Nianci again, Shen Daoyuan would probably lose his temper, and he wouldn't get away with it. He might as well see what Master Mingfang was up to first.
"I will not stoop to the level of a young lady. Please, Master Mingfang, calculate Consort Luo's fate." Xiao Minghao feigned humility, bowing and gesturing for her to proceed.
At this moment, the young eunuch led Chen Jinhuan into the main hall. Today, Chen Jinhuan was dressed in an incomparably magnificent imperial concubine's attire. The dress was made of exquisite silk, embroidered with intricate and delicate patterns, like clusters of blooming flowers exuding a captivating fragrance. As the robes fluttered, they shimmered with a faint pearly light, like stars fallen from the night sky to earth.
She wore a dazzling phoenix crown, inlaid with countless sparkling gems and pearls, each one shimmering with brilliant light, making her face even more beautiful and charming. A few strands of jet-black hair gently fell beside her fair, jade-like cheeks, adding a touch of alluring charm.
A jewel-encrusted belt cinched her waist, accentuating her slender figure. It swayed gently with her steps, producing a clear and melodious sound. Her skirt trailed on the ground like flowing clouds, adorned with patterns woven from gold and silver threads, resembling a magnificent and colorful painting.
When Emperor Huizong saw the beauty arrive, he quickly approached the steps and helped Chen Jinhuan to the front. Without any hesitation, he embraced her, and the two sat together on the dragon throne. This scene was witnessed by Xiao Minghao, Ning Weizhi, and others. Not just any concubine could sit on the dragon throne with the emperor, which showed that Emperor Huizong's doting on Consort Luo was beyond measure.
"Goddess, you've arrived. Quickly extend your hand for Master Mingfang to examine; he will tell your fortune. I don't believe that old man Mo Miaoming's calculations; he must have wronged you." Emperor Huizong of Song pulled Chen Jinhuan's fair wrist, making her extend her palm for Master Mingfang to calculate her fortune.
Master Mingfang ascended the steps, not daring to look directly at Chen Jinhuan. He had only caught a fleeting glimpse of her earlier, yet he was already astonished by her beauty; she truly was like a celestial being, otherworldly and ethereal. No wonder she had aroused the jealousy of the other concubines in the palace, who used the theory of destiny to prevent her from receiving the Emperor's favor. Mingfang didn't dare to pick up Chen Jinhuan's hand to examine it, but instead twisted his neck a few times to carefully observe the lines on her palm.
This woman's palm lines are indeed complex, with too many branches, and the middle palm line is cut off by another palm line, which should mean that she is destined to have a life-or-death calamity. However, the cut palm line will form independently afterward, and the trend is to flow towards the center of the palm, indicating that after she overcomes the calamity, she should have a wealthy and worry-free life in the second half of her life.
Ming Fang knew that Emperor Huizong had summoned him not to hear his true prediction of Consort Luo's fate, but to refute Mo Miaoming's claim that Chen Jinhuan was destined to bring misfortune to her husband. So, he frowned, a plan forming in his mind. He stepped back down the steps and respectfully addressed Emperor Huizong:
“Your Majesty, this humble monk has just examined Consort Luo’s palm and calculated her destiny. Although Consort Luo was not born into a high-ranking family and her early life was full of hardships, she will have a life of wealth and comfort in the second half of her life. Moreover, she will not be a threat to Your Majesty’s empire; on the contrary, she will bring good fortune to her husband.”
Emperor Huizong was delighted with Master Mingfang's words and waved his hand, saying to Master Mingfang below the steps, "I knew Master Mingfang's divination of fate was the most accurate! I want to reward you handsomely, but since you are a monk, I will reward you with one million taels of silver to expand Xiangshan Temple. If the silver is not enough, you can apply to Minister Xiao of the Ministry of Revenue for more without my approval. What do you say?"
Upon hearing this, Master Mingfang, Xiao Minghao, and the others all felt that the Emperor was spoiling Consort Luo too much. Just having someone's fortune told cost one million taels of silver. Was the national treasury built from the Milky Way in the sky? Otherwise, how could it withstand their Emperor spending money like water every day?
Mo Miaoming was the first to stand up and refute Master Mingfang. He glared at him angrily and then said to Emperor Huizong, "Your Majesty, what kind of fate is this bald monk Mingfang calculating? He's completely distorting the truth! I disagree and beg Your Majesty to reconsider. Here is the record of the fate calculation when Chen Jinhuan entered the palace. It clearly states that Consort Luo was destined to bring misfortune to her husbands. Please take a look, Your Majesty!"
Liu Guangyu, with keen insight, stepped forward and took the record book from Mo Miaoming, handing it to Emperor Huizong of Song. Emperor Huizong didn't even bother to look at it, throwing the book down the steps and pointing at Mo Miaoming's nose, yelling, "What makes you think this is the record of the imperial concubine selection from back then? This is definitely fabricated!"
Before Mo Miaoming could explain, Ning Weizhi, who had been watching the show from the sidelines, saw that the time was ripe and stepped forward before Xiao Minghao, approaching the steps and loudly proclaiming to Emperor Huizong, "Your Majesty is wise! The records of the previous year's selection of imperial concubines are indeed fabricated."
